Best Antibiotic for Staph Skin Infection in a 10-Month-Old
For a 10-month-old with a staphylococcal skin infection, amoxicillin-clavulanic acid, cloxacillin, or cefalexin should be used as first-line therapy, with clindamycin as an alternative for penicillin-allergic patients. 1
First-Line Treatment Options
The Infectious Diseases Society of America (IDSA) recommends the following first-line antibiotics for staphylococcal skin infections in infants:
- Amoxicillin-clavulanic acid: Provides coverage against both methicillin-susceptible Staphylococcus aureus (MSSA) and some other common skin pathogens
- Cefalexin: First-generation cephalosporin effective against MSSA
- Cloxacillin/Dicloxacillin: Penicillinase-resistant penicillins that remain the antibiotics of choice for MSSA infections 1, 2
These options are appropriate for empiric therapy when methicillin-resistant Staphylococcus aureus (MRSA) is not suspected or when local MRSA prevalence is low.
Alternative Options for Penicillin Allergy or MRSA Concerns
If the patient has a penicillin allergy or if MRSA is suspected:
Clindamycin: FDA-approved for staphylococcal skin and soft tissue infections 3
Trimethoprim-sulfamethoxazole (TMP-SMX): Alternative for MRSA coverage
Treatment Considerations
MRSA vs. MSSA Assessment
- Consider local prevalence of MRSA in your community
- If community MRSA rates are high (>10-15%), consider MRSA coverage 1, 6
- In regions with endemic community-acquired MRSA, beta-lactams may still be appropriate first-line therapy for uncomplicated skin infections 5
Treatment Duration
- Standard treatment duration for skin and soft tissue infections is 7-14 days 1
- While many clinical trials used 10-day courses, evidence suggests 7-day courses may be equally effective for uncomplicated infections 7
Additional Management
- Surgical drainage should be performed if there is a collection of pus 1
- Regular wound cleaning and supportive management play vital roles in ensuring cure 7
Special Considerations for Infants
- Avoid tetracyclines in children under 8 years 1
- Monitor closely for adverse effects, particularly with clindamycin (risk of C. difficile colitis) 3
- Reassess within 48-72 hours of initiating treatment to ensure clinical improvement 1
Common Pitfalls to Avoid
- Failing to consider local resistance patterns: Treatment should be guided by local antibiotic resistance data whenever possible
- Inadequate drainage: Surgical drainage is essential for abscesses regardless of antibiotic choice
- Overlooking MRSA possibility: Consider MRSA coverage if there's no improvement after 48-72 hours of first-line therapy
- Inappropriate duration: Treating too briefly may lead to treatment failure, while unnecessarily prolonged courses increase risk of adverse effects and resistance
For this 10-month-old patient, start with a beta-lactam (amoxicillin-clavulanic acid, cloxacillin, or cefalexin) unless there are specific risk factors for MRSA or penicillin allergy, in which case clindamycin would be the preferred alternative.
